    What does a Family Medicine Specialist do?

    Family Medicine is a medical specialty focused on comprehensive healthcare for individuals and families. It is a broad field that integrates biological, clinical, and behavioral sciences. The scope of family medicine covers all ages, genders, organ systems, and disease conditions, offering a holistic approach to patient care.

Castle Connolly Top Hospitals are healthcare institutions recognized for their excellence in specific medical procedures and overall patient care. They are identified through a rigorous peer nomination process, evaluating factors like patient outcomes, quality of care, and expertise. The list recognizes hospitals that excel in 20 or more specific medical procedures, representing the top 25% nationwide. Castle Connolly Top Hospitals
